>>Pay the fine before court and get on with life.
Do you realize that this kind of submission lets, no encourages this kind
of taxation? If even 10% of speeding tickets were contested, the courts
would collapse under the weight of the system and the speed traps would
close up shop real quick.
Missouri just signed into law a bill that states no town can get more
than 45% of it's revenue from speeding tickets. The problem is rampant
because people don't fight.
